CU10 CJO is a 2010 Isuzu Nkr in Blue with a 2,999cc diesel engine. This vehicle has been through 15 MOT tests with a personal pass rate of 93.3%.
Across all 2010 Isuzu Nkr models, the average MOT pass rate is 70.6% with a typical mileage of 93,031 miles. This particular vehicle has performed better than the average for its year.
The most common reason a Isuzu Nkr fails its MOT is registration plate lamp not working, accounting for 469 recorded failures. If you're considering buying CU10 CJO, it's worth having these areas checked by a mechanic before committing.
The Isuzu Nkr typically stays on UK roads for around 28 years. At 16 years old, this Isuzu Nkr is well into its expected lifespan but still has years ahead.
